Common use of General 8 Clause in Contracts

General 8. 1 It is acknowledged that the rights of Company under this Agreement are of a special, unique, and intellectual character which gives them a peculiar value, and that a breach of any provision of this Agreement (particularly, but not limited to, the exclusivity provisions hereof and the provisions of Article 5 hereof), will cause Company irreparable injury and damage which cannot be reasonably or adequately compensated in damages in an action at law. Accordingly, without limiting any right or remedy which Company may have in the premises, Manager specifically agrees that Company shall be entitled to seek injunctive relief to enforce and protect its rights under this Agreement.
